# OpenCode Go: A Tale of Three Bugs — What $10/Month Actually Gets You (and What It Doesn't) **Published: July 5, 2026 | Data-Driven Research Report** --- ## The Pitch vs. The Reality On paper, OpenCode Go sounds like a developer's dream: **$5 for your first month, $10/month thereafter** for reliable access to 13 of the best open-source coding models — including DeepSeek V4 Pro, Qwen3.7 Max, GLM-5.2, Kimi K2.7 Code, and more. Models hosted across US, EU, and Singapore data centers, all behind a single API key. But a deep dive into the official documentation and recent GitHub issue tracker reveals a more complex — and at times, deeply frustrating — picture. Over the past month, three distinct bugs have surfaced that collectively undermine the Go subscription's value proposition. Let's walk through each one. --- ## 📊 Part 1: What You're Actually Paying For First, let's get the numbers straight. The official docs at **opencode.ai/docs/go** lay out three rolling usage caps: | Cap Window | Dollar Limit | |---|---| | **5-hour rolling window** | **$12 of usage** | | **Weekly rolling window** | **$30 of usage** | | **Monthly rolling window** | **$60 of usage** | These are *dollar-value caps*, not request-count caps. So your mileage depends heavily on which model you use. ### The Model Economics Here's what $12 gets you in a 5-hour window: | Model | Requests per 5hr | Cost per Request (approx.) | |---|---|---| | **DeepSeek V4 Flash** | 31,650 | ~$0.00038 | | **MiMo-V2.5** | 30,100 | ~$0.00040 | | **DeepSeek V4 Pro** | 3,450 | ~$0.00348 | | **MiniMax M3** | 3,200 | ~$0.00375 | | **GLM-5.2** | 880 | ~$0.01364 | | **Qwen3.7 Max** | 950 | ~$0.01263 | The pricing per million tokens reveals the spread: - **Cheapest:** DeepSeek V4 Flash at **$0.14 input / $0.28 output** - **Most expensive:** Qwen3.7 Max at **$2.50 input / $7.50 output** - **Mid-range:** GLM-5.2 at **$1.40 input / $4.40 output** So a heavy GLM-5.2 user might burn through the 5-hour cap in under 900 requests, while a DeepSeek V4 Flash user could fire off 31,000+ in the same window. **The same $10 subscription delivers wildly different utility depending on model choice.** --- ## 🐛 Part 2: The Three Bugs That Changed Everything The official docs paint a tidy picture, but the GitHub issue tracker — specifically the **anomalyco/opencode** repository (183k stars, 3.9k issues) — tells the real story. Three issues in particular reveal systemic problems. --- ### Bug #1: The Silent Lapsing Trap (Issue #33451) > *"I subscribed to Go and made 3 payments totaling $25, but only the first payment ($5) activated my Go subscription. The subsequent payments ($10 + $10) were added to my Zen balance instead of renewing my Go subscription."* **Filed:** June 22, 2026 | **Status:** Closed **The timeline from the user's account:** 1. **April 21** — Subscribes to Go with $5 promo. Go activated. 2. **May 13** — Adds $10 to account *two days before* the renewal date, intending to fund the next month from balance. 3. **~May 21** — Go subscription expires. **No notification sent.** The API key *keeps working silently* — but now billing at Zen pay-as-you-go rates (which are higher than Go subscription rates). 4. **June 17** — Adds another $10 — again goes to Zen balance, not Go renewal. 5. **June 23** — Checks the dashboard. **No active membership shown.** Balance: $19.98 (and draining at premium rates). **The core mechanism failure:** OpenCode Go has **no way to renew a subscription from an existing Zen balance**. When you add funds, they flow to Zen by default. When Go lapses, there's no grace period, no notification — just a silent switch to metered billing. The user effectively paid $25 for $5 worth of subscription and $20 worth of overpriced pay-as-you-go credits they never asked for. > 💡 **The irony:** The official docs under "Usage beyond limits" state: *"If you also have credits on your Zen balance, you can enable the Use balance option in the console. When enabled, Go will fall back to your Zen balance after you've reached your usage limits."* This fallback is *documented as a feature* — but the user in this issue experienced it as a bug, with no opt-in, no notification, and no way to use Zen balance to *renew* the subscription. --- ### Bug #2: The Bad Gateway Blackout (Issue #35163) > *"HTTP 502 Bad Gateway — Cloudflare: 'The origin web server returned an invalid or complete response to Cloudflare.'"* **Filed:** July 3, 2026 | **Status:** Open On July 3, 2026, at approximately **12:50 UTC**, OpenCode Go's API endpoint (`https://opencode.ai/zen/go/v1`) began returning **HTTP 502 Bad Gateway** errors for all models. The Cloudflare layer was receiving incomplete responses from the origin server. **Key observations from the report:** - All models affected through the Go/Zen API endpoint - Each request retried 3 times, all exhausted - **Workaround worked immediately:** Switching to the *direct* DeepSeek API resolved the issue - Multiple duplicate reports flooded in within hours (#35148, #35156, #35160) - Related "Insufficient Balance" errors (#35149, #35159) suggested the root cause might be **upstream DeepSeek account/payment issues on the OpenCode Go backend** **The uncomfortable truth:** OpenCode Go is essentially a managed proxy to underlying providers (DeepSeek, MiniMax, Alibaba Cloud's Qwen, etc.). When the upstream billing breaks, all Go subscribers are locked out. The "reliable access" selling point takes a direct hit when you can bypass the issue entirely by using the provider directly. > 💡 **The lesson:** OpenCode Go adds convenience and consolidation — but it also adds a single point of failure. If you're relying on Go for production coding, you need a fallback provider configured. --- ### Bug #3: The Phantom Paywall (Issue #33495) > *"Users with an active OpenCode Zen balance are still being limited as if they are free-tier users. One account had a Zen balance of at least $20, but both accounts still hit the same free usage cap / 200 request limit."* **Filed:** June 23, 2026 | **Status:** Open This is perhaps the most disconcerting bug of the three. The user tested two accounts side-by-side: | Account | Zen Balance | Behavior | |---|---|---| | Account A | **$20+** | Hit FreeUsageLimitError at 200 requests | | Account B | **$0** | Hit FreeUsageLimitError at 200 requests | | **Result** | — | **Identical behavior** | The error message: ```json { "statusCode": 429, "error": { "type": "FreeUsageLimitError", "message": "Rate limit exceeded. Please try again later." } } ``` **What this means:** The free-tier usage limiter is being applied *before* the billing system checks whether the account has a Zen balance. The documentation says "pay-per-request after adding balance" — but in practice, the 200-request free cap gates everything, balance or not. This isn't just a minor annoyance. It means that users who *have paid for Zen credits* are being treated identically to users who haven't paid a cent. The "Use balance" fallback feature documented on the Go page **cannot function correctly** if the cap checker is broken at the infrastructure level. --- ## 🔍 Part 3: Connecting the Dots — A System Under Pressure When you look at these three bugs together, a pattern emerges: ### The Three Failure Modes of OpenCode Go | Issue | Failure Mode | Impact | Status | |---|---|---|---| | #33451 | **Billing routing** — payments misdirected to wrong balance, silent lapse | Financial: pay $25, get $5 value | Closed | | #33495 | **Cap enforcement** — Zen balance ignored, free tier limits applied to paying users | Functional: paid features don't work | Open | | #35163 | **Upstream dependency** — provider backend failure cascades to all Go users | Availability: complete service blackout | Open | **Three distinct layers of the stack — billing, rate-limiting, and upstream providers — all showing cracks within a 12-day window (June 22 – July 3, 2026).** ### The Subscription Math Doesn't Add Up (Yet) At $10/month with a $60 monthly cap, OpenCode Go is priced to compete with services like GitHub Copilot ($10-19/month) and Cursor Pro ($20/month). For a heavy DeepSeek V4 Flash user, the value is undeniable — 158,000 requests per month for $10. But the value proposition collapses if: - Your payments get trapped in the wrong balance bucket (Bug #1) - You can't actually use the credits you paid for because free-tier caps aren't lifted (Bug #3) - The entire service goes dark because an upstream provider's payment pipeline glitches (Bug #2) --- ## 🛠️ Part 4: Practical Recommendations ### For Current Go Subscribers 1. **Don't rely on the "Use balance" fallback.** Until Issue #33495 is resolved, having Zen credits does *not* guarantee you'll bypass the 200-request free cap. 2. **Always maintain a direct provider API key as backup.** The July 3 outage showed that switching to a direct DeepSeek API key is the fastest workaround when Go goes down. 3. **Monitor your subscription renewal manually.** Create a calendar reminder for your renewal date. Don't add funds expecting them to renew Go automatically — they'll go to Zen instead. 4. **Track your usage in the console.** The 5-hour cap of $12 is tight for expensive models. One intensive session with Qwen3.7 Max ($2.50/M input tokens) could burn through a significant portion of that window. ### For Prospective Subscribers - **If you plan to use cheaper models (DeepSeek V4 Flash, MiMo-V2.5):** Go is excellent value — you'll get tens of thousands of requests per month. - **If you plan to use premium models (GLM-5.2, Qwen3.7 Max):** The $10 subscription gets you roughly 880–950 requests per 5-hour window. Evaluate whether that meets your needs before committing. - **If you value reliability above all else:** Consider a direct provider subscription as your primary and use Go as a secondary/convenience option until the billing and cap infrastructure stabilizes. --- ## 📝 Conclusion OpenCode Go is an ambitious product — a curated, low-cost gateway to the best open-source coding models. The pricing is genuinely competitive, the model selection is excellent, and the vision of "no lock-in" is admirable. But the product is suffering from growing pains. Three distinct bugs in less than two weeks — two still open — suggest that the billing and rate-limiting infrastructure hasn't scaled to match the product's popularity. The **silent lapse** (Issue #33451) and the **phantom paywall** (Issue #33495) are trust-eroding issues that, if unresolved, could drive users toward direct provider relationships that bypass OpenCode entirely. For now, OpenCode Go is a **qualified recommendation**: great value for the right use case, but with enough rough edges that you should go in with eyes wide open — and a backup plan. --- *Data sources: [opencode.ai/docs/go](https://opencode.ai/docs/go), [GitHub Issue #33451](https://github.com/anomalyco/opencode/issues/33451), [GitHub Issue #35163](https://github.com/anomalyco/opencode/issues/35163), [GitHub Issue #33495](https://github.com/anomalyco/opencode/issues/33495). All data verified as of July 5, 2026.*
